I’ve always felt it was my destiny to be a tailor – there was no other option as far as my inspirational mother, Anastasia, was concerned. My mother was a seamstress who worked at a clothing factory in Moldova, and it was her dream for me, her only child, to follow in her footsteps.

When I was 9 years old, my mother would bring home excess fabric from the factory and put me to work making 30 tote bags each week for us to sell at the village market. It wasn’t long before I began experimenting with my own designs, even making myself a miniskirt to wear to school. I then studied Fashion Design at the Technical University of Moldova, where I developed my unique style.

In summer 2019, I moved to Edinburgh and found a job at Maria’s Tailoring, which was named after its previous Portuguese owner.

When the shop was put up for sale, I seized the opportunity and bought it, keeping its original name because of its location opposite a church, since Maria is Portuguese for Mary. Around the same time, I found out I was pregnant and so, of course, I called my daughter Maria.
